Durgesh C. Tripathi is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Polymers and Plastics and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. According to data from OpenAlex, Durgesh C. Tripathi has authored 23 papers receiving a total of 346 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 10 papers in Polymers and Plastics and 9 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. Recurrent topics in Durgesh C. Tripathi's work include Organic Electronics and Photovoltaics (14 papers), Conducting polymers and applications (10 papers) and Molecular Junctions and Nanostructures (5 papers). Durgesh C. Tripathi is often cited by papers focused on Organic Electronics and Photovoltaics (14 papers), Conducting polymers and applications (10 papers) and Molecular Junctions and Nanostructures (5 papers). Durgesh C. Tripathi collaborates with scholars based in India, Israel and United Kingdom. Durgesh C. Tripathi's co-authors include Y. N. Mohapatra, Awnish Kumar Tripathi, Ajay Agarwal, L. K. Bera, Dim‐Lee Kwong, Navab Singh, Weiwei Fang, S.C. Rustagi, C. H. Tung and Keat Mun Hoe and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Physics Letters, Journal of Applied Physics and Physical Review B.
